Multiple – vehicle collision leaves 13 passengers with injuries

RATNANAGAR, May 9: As many as 13 passengers were injured in a collision involving three large vehicles at Sauraha Chowk in Ratnanagar in eastern Chitwan last night.

According to the District Police Office, Chitwan, a west – bound bus (Ba 3 Kha 9311) collided with a truck (Na 6 Kha 6163) coming from the opposite direction after which another bus (Na 5 Kha 9136) coming from behind rammed into the heap.



The third bus was coming from behind the west-bound bus. The accident took place at 12:30 am at Rantnanagar Municipality – 1.



Among the injured passengers, four are being treated at Ratnanagar Bakulahar Hospital while others were rushed to Chitwan Medical College and College of Medical Sciences.



The bus and truck drivers have been detained by the Area Police Office, Ratnanagar. Police assume that speeding could have caused the accident. RSS
